Searchability® is seeking a PPC Specialist to join their Leeds-based team in a hybrid working environment. This role involves managing and optimising PPC campaigns, contributing to strategy, and analysing performance to achieve measurable results.

The ideal candidate will have solid experience in PPC, some understanding of SEO, and familiarity with tools like Google Ads and GA4.

The company promotes a collaborative culture and offers:

  • 25 days holiday
  • A chance to work abroad annually
  • A full home working setup

How to prepare for a job interview at Searchability

Know Your PPC Inside Out

Make sure you brush up on your PPC knowledge before the interview. Be ready to discuss your previous campaigns, the strategies you used, and the results you achieved. Familiarise yourself with Google Ads and GA4, as these tools are crucial for the role.

Show Off Your Analytical Skills

Since the job involves analysing performance, be prepared to talk about how you've used data to optimise campaigns in the past. Bring examples of metrics you've tracked and how your insights led to improved results. This will show that you can contribute to strategy effectively.

Understand SEO Basics

While the focus is on PPC, having a solid understanding of SEO will set you apart. Brush up on how PPC and SEO can work together to enhance overall campaign performance. Be ready to discuss any SEO strategies you've implemented or learned about.
